What are the responsibilities and job description for the Banquet Houseman position at United Service Companies?
SUMMARY: The Banquet House Attendant will promote a safe and welcoming working environment to achieve maximum guest satisfaction. The Banquet House Attendant will work with all Managers, Chefs, and Captains to ensure maximum efficiency.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ities: includes the following. Other duties may be assigned
- Assists servers with set up, break down, and clearing of restaurant (and private events) tables, chairs, furniture, equipment, and other service and rental items
- Assist management with the setting, decoration and tear-down/removal of AM OR PM buffets and coffee breaks and satellite bar stations
- Assist with setting of banquet tables for a full service meal. Quickly clearing dirty banquet table settings, linens and prepare for tear-down/removal
- Maintain exceptional organization of all linen and their respective bins and racks for storage, pick up, and removal
- Safely deliver carts of dirty plateware/flatware/glasses to kitchen for washing
- Maintain stock and cleanliness of stations for all meals with necessary equipment including silverware, linen and condiments
- Assist with the service of guests with water, beverages, and food items to begin the dining experience and replenish as necessary
- Transport all needed service materials and props to banquet/function rooms and storage
